Decarboxylize
Part of speech: verb
Definitions
- The process of removing a carboxyl group from a molecule | The enzymatic reaction that facilitates the elimination of carbon dioxide from a compound | The biochemical transformation that involves the conversion of a carboxylic acid to its corresponding hydrocarbon by losing a carboxyl group
- The action in which a carboxyl group is eliminated from a chemical structure occurs during various metabolic processes involving carbon dioxide release
- This biochemical activity entails the removal of a functional carboxyl group from organic substrates, often resulting in the formation of hydrocarbons
Etymology: The term "decarboxylize" may appear to be a complex and technical word, but its roots and formation are quite straightforward yet significant. This verb refers to the chemical process of removing a carboxyl group, which is a functional group consisting of a carbon atom double-bonded to an oxygen atom and also bonded to a hydroxyl group. The removal of this group is crucial in various biochemical reactions, particularly in the metabolism of amino acids and other organic compounds. The word is formed by combining the prefix "de-" with "carboxyl" and the suffix "-ize." The prefix "de-" implies removal or reduction, while "carboxyl" comes from the Latin "carbo" meaning "coal" or "carbon" and "oxyl," derived from "oxygen." The suffix "-ize" is commonly used in English to create verbs indicating the action of causing or making something undergo a specific process. The first recorded use of "decarboxylize" can be traced back to the early 20th century, around the 1930s, when organic chemistry was rapidly evolving and researchers were beginning to describe complex biochemical processes with precision. As the field of organic chemistry developed, the use of such terms became essential for scientists to communicate their findings succinctly. The process of decarboxylation is significant in biochemistry, particularly in the conversion of amino acids into their respective amines, a fundamental reaction in metabolic pathways.
